Job Description
BI Analyst
GT
• Design, develop and maintain Power BI dashboards and reports used across the business. • Translate business requirements into clear, reliable and user-friendly reporting solutions. • Work closely with business stakeholders to gather reporting needs, clarify requirements and deliver actionable insights. • Monitor, troubleshoot and enhance existing Power BI reports, ensuring data accuracy and performance. • Support day-to-day BI requests, ad-hoc reporting and ongoing reporting improvements. • Help standardise reporting practices and improve consistency across the Power BI environment. • Collaborate with technical and business teams to ensure reporting aligns with evolving data models and business objectives. • Participate in defining future BI processes, reporting standards and best practices as part of the client's Data Revolution programme. • Contribute to the continuous improvement of the reporting landscape by identifying opportunities to simplify, automate and optimise existing solutions.
Job Requirements
- Experience developing Power BI datasets, semantic models and DAX measures.
- Good understanding of data modelling principles (star schema, dimensional modelling).
- Strong SQL skills, including writing complex queries, working with relational databases, and analysing data to support reporting and business insights.
- Strong experience working with Azure cloud and services.
- Experience translating business requirements into meaningful dashboards and reports.
- Experience supporting production BI environments and working with multiple business stakeholders.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with attention to data quality.
- Ability to work independently while collaborating effectively with cross-functional teams.
- Excellent communication skills.
- English level: B2–C1.
